Good Morning in Languages of the World
Hawaiian
Aloha kakahiaka
Aloha kakahiaka
Aloha kakahiaka is Hawaiian for "good morning."
The word "aloha" carries the resonance of love, compassion, and harmony.
When you recite this word in your heart first thing in the morning, it feels as if you are placing a flower lei upon yourself.
Let's start by gently gifting an aloha to ourselves today.
